Output b8066e4ea3cabb299c525bf0a7623f223f1eccf600bf36054429f21ac54f543c:0

value
43197000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d5955fcd74fe9f4883d4339bf1bf927fb39cd5 OP_EQUAL
address
39njFTzC5N68YNPKJauAKtgnmaQwuE1rAJ
transaction
b8066e4ea3cabb299c525bf0a7623f223f1eccf600bf36054429f21ac54f543c
confirmations
324298
spent
true